function parseObject()

in common/lib/jju/parse.js [331:409]


  function parseObject() {
    var result = options.null_prototype ? Object.create(null) : {}
      , empty_object = {}
      , is_non_empty = false

    while (position < length) {
      skipWhiteSpace()
      var item1 = parseKey()
      skipWhiteSpace()
      tokenStart()
      var chr = input[position++]
      tokenEnd(undefined, 'separator')

      if (chr === '}' && item1 === undefined) {
        if (!json5 && is_non_empty) {
          position--
          fail('Trailing comma in object')
        }
        return result

      } else if (chr === ':' && item1 !== undefined) {
        skipWhiteSpace()
        stack.push(item1)
        var item2 = parseGeneric()
        stack.pop()

        if (item2 === undefined) fail('No value found for key ' + item1)
        if (typeof(item1) !== 'string') {
          if (!json5 || typeof(item1) !== 'number') {
            fail('Wrong key type: ' + item1)
          }
        }

        if ((item1 in empty_object || empty_object[item1] != null) && options.reserved_keys !== 'replace') {
          if (options.reserved_keys === 'throw') {
            fail('Reserved key: ' + item1)
          } else {
            // silently ignore it
          }
        } else {
          if (typeof(options.reviver) === 'function') {
            item2 = options.reviver.call(null, item1, item2)
          }

          if (item2 !== undefined) {
            is_non_empty = true
            Object.defineProperty(result, item1, {
              value: item2,
              enumerable: true,
              configurable: true,
              writable: true,
            })
          }
        }

        skipWhiteSpace()

        tokenStart()
        var chr = input[position++]
        tokenEnd(undefined, 'separator')

        if (chr === ',') {
          continue

        } else if (chr === '}') {
          return result

        } else {
          fail()
        }

      } else {
        position--
        fail()
      }
    }

    fail()
  }
